Why get tested?
Even at moderate and low doses, BUP misuse causes respiratory depression or euphoria. Buprenorphine overdose induces shallow and slow breathing, convulsions, clammy skin, and coma. The withdrawal from this drug also causes strong signs such as runny nose, watery eyes, loss of appetite, yawning, cramps, panic, tremors, nausea, sweating, and chills. BUP test also helps monitor the treatment for BUP addiction.
What is being tested?
Buprenorphine (BUP) is a commonly misused prescription drug whose actual medicinal purpose is the treatment of long-term opioid addiction and it is used for alleviating pain such as that caused by surgery.
